"Assessing Caleb Williams's Impact on the NFL Draft and Team Equity"

Last year, it was revealed that quarterback Aaron Rodgers sought ownership in contract talks with the Jets, while Caleb Williams's camp had discussed equity with prospective agents, despite the NFL's rule preventing individual franchises from giving equity to players and non-players. Recently, it was confirmed that Williams's camp did indeed discuss the topic with agents. The article argues that players like Williams, who bring significant value to their teams, should have the opportunity to seek ownership, and suggests that the NFL's rule against equity may be illegal and tantamount to collusion.

"PGA Tour Players Become Owners in $3 Billion Deal with Fenway Sports Group-led Investment Group"

PGA TOUR Enterprises has announced that nearly 200 PGA TOUR members will have the opportunity to receive equity stakes in the TOUR, allowing players to become owners and benefit from the business' commercial growth. This landmark agreement aims to align player and fan interests more than ever, with Strategic Sports Group (SSG) positioned to help optimize professional golf for players and fans alike. The availability of direct equity stakes for the players marks a significant development in professional golf and sports, with the potential for future co-investment from the Public Investment Fund (PIF) subject to regulatory approvals.
